Population Overview

Rice Tracts CDP is a small community located in Texas. The total population is 1,117. It ranks as the 980th most populous out of 1,800 cities and towns in Texas.

Age Demographics

The median age in Rice Tracts CDP is 42.4 years. This is 19% higher than the state median of 35.5 years. 10.2% of residents are 75 or older, suggesting a significant retirement-age population with implications for healthcare services and senior housing.

Economy, Income & Housing

The median household income in Rice Tracts CDP is $150,750. This is 98% higher than the state median of $76,292. Compared to the national median of $78,538, household income here is 92% higher. The poverty rate stands at 7.1%. This is 49% lower than the state poverty rate of 13.8%. The unemployment rate is 4.0%. This is 23% lower than the state rate of 5.1%. The median home value is $235,600. Housing costs are 10% lower than the state median of $260,400. With a home-value-to-income ratio of just 1.6x, Rice Tracts CDP is one of the most affordable housing markets in the area. 100.0% of occupied housing units are owner-occupied. This homeownership rate is 60% higher than the state average of 62.6%.

Race & Ethnicity

Rice Tracts CDP has a predominantly Hispanic or Latino population, comprising 96.5% of all residents. White (non-Hispanic) residents account for 3.5%. The White (non-Hispanic) population (3.5%) is well below the state average of 39.9%. The Hispanic or Latino population is significantly higher than the state average (96.5% vs 39.5%).

Education

40.8%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. This is 23% higher than the state rate of 33.1%. Nationally, 35.0% of adults hold at least a bachelor's degree. The high school graduation rate (or equivalent) is 78.7%. Notably, 19.8% of adults hold a graduate or professional degree, indicating a highly educated workforce.

Data Sources & Methodology

All demographic data for Rice Tracts CDP, Texas is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against Texas state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 1,800 Census-designated places in Texas.
